Missing Pro App Folder

Can anyone tell me why I might be missing the "pro app" folder my "applications support" folder and how I might get it back? I'm trying to upload the EOS plug-in so that I might directly import my DSLR footage into FCP and I need to make a manipulation to this file once it is downloaded. From what I've read the file will be in the "pro app" folder. For some reason it doesn't exist.
Thanks in advance...

Make sure to look in your main LIBRARY folder. There are three...and this can be maddening. There's one in the HARD DRIVE (that's the one you want), one in your HOME directory, and one inside the SYSTEM folder.
Just open the HARD DRIVE, then LIBRARY...then you should see APPLICATION SUPPORT, then ProApps. Then MIO, RAD, PLUGINS.

    How to use an SSD with your HDD
    If you are going to use an SSD as a boot drive together with your existing HDD as the "data" drive, here's what you can do.
    After installing the SSD you will need to partition and format the SSD using Disk Utility. Then, install OS X on the SSD. After OS X has been installed boot from the SSD. Use Startup Disk preferences to set the SSD as the startup volume.
    Open Users & Groups preferences. Click on the lock icon and authenticate. CTRL- or RIGHT-click on your user account listing in the sidebar and select Advanced Options from the context menu.
    You will see a field labeled "Home dir:" At the right end you will see a Change button. Click on it. In the file dialog locate the Home folder now located on the HDD (HDD/Users/account_name/.) Select the folder, click on Open button. Restart the computer as directed.
    When the computer boots up it will now be using the Home folder located on the HDD.
    Another more technical method involving the Terminal and aliases is discussed in depth here: Using OS X with an SSD plus HDD setup - Matt Gemmell. This is my preferred approach because I can select which of the Home's folders I want on the HDD and which I don't want. For example, I like to keep the Documents and Library folders on the SSD because I access their content frequently.
    Be sure you retain the fully bootable system on your HDD in case you ever need it.

  • "Audio Music Apps" Folder

    I recently upgraded to Logic Pro 10.0.7, I migrated from Logic Pro 9 before and have used Logic X ever since it came out.
    If I try to load a Channel Strip Setting in the Mixer view, the menu is now completely empty, with all the Logic and Garage Band settings in a "Old Versions" subfolder. After doing some research I found out there are now three locations where settings are saved:
    /Library/Application Support/Logic/
    ~/Library/Application Support/Logic/
    ~/Music/Audio Music Apps/
    Saving new Channel Strip Settings defaults to folder 3. Content in folder 1 seems to appear in the "old versions" menu within Logic.
    Is there any documentation about these folders and how they're used by Logic? Is it save to move my content to the "Audio Music Apps" folder, so that my settings appear at the top level menu again? Is it save to delete folders 1 and 2?
    I'm currently on OS X 10.9.4, Late 2013 Retina MBP (2.6 GHz, 8 GB RAM)

    First of all, DON'T DELETE FOLDER 1. This is a system folder that you should not touch.
    Folder 2. and 3. are technically the same folder. They are pointing to the same files/folder on the hard drive. Try this: have bothe windows open and move a file into the Patches folder in one window. It will appear also on the other folder. Move a file into the Drummer folder. It will appear in the other folder too.
    Leave Folder 2. It is just for compatibility reasons for Logic 9. If you delete it, the files would still be in the "Audio Music Apps", but you would have no access to them from Logic 9.
    Everything you do in LPX, GarageBand X and MainStage happens in the same "Audio Music Apps". They all access now the same folder. This makes file management so much easier for the three apps because they don't need their separate Library directory anymore.

    sneakyimp wrote:
    I'm not sure what you mean by "C++ skills are not what you need".
    Some people just get hung up on the C++ language. That is a very specific language that is very rarely used on Macs any more. It isn't used anywhere much any more. If you want to build applications, you may need to know about the C language, compilers, linkers, environments, and OS runtimes.
    To get things working I did a bit of googling because I wasn't really sure what 'missing symbol' errors meant. I now understand it means that you have referred to some object which has not been defined by a library or in your own code.
    It sounds like you are getting the hang of it.
    I found a post explaining the exact error I was having which described how to search for the right file to include using spotlight and also a step to add the CoreServices framework code to my project.
    You probably don't need spotlight for this stuff.
    What I still need to come to grips with is the mind-boggling array of different libraries available to XCode and how I should go about finding the right library to include for a given function. For instance, how did you know that MPProcessors lives in CoreServices? Is that just from experience or is there some kind of search technique I can learn? I googled MProcessors hoping that I might find some library documentation or something (which I did not).
    I looked up MPProcessors in the Xcode documentation. Click API and All Document Sets. Then start typing in the search field. When you see the function you want, click on it. The main window will show details about the function. Scroll to the top of that window and you can see what library you need to link with next to "Framework". That is what I did.
    I also am wrestling with the fact that the Project tree need not have any real relation to the include statements I write. I.e., my project has a suitcase-looking folder labeled CoreServices.framework which contains two folders, Headers and Frameworks. The file CoreServices.h is in the Headers folder. But instead of including <CoreServices/Headers/CoreServices.h>, I include <CoreServices/CoreServices.h>.
    Yes. Just don't worry about it. That is how "Frameworks" work.
